What is the Wisconsin Schedule CG Income Tax Deferral Form?

The Wisconsin Schedule CG form serves as a crucial tool for taxpayers aiming to defer long-term capital gains. By utilizing this form, individuals can invest in qualified Wisconsin businesses, allowing them to postpone their capital gains tax obligations. This form plays a significant role in promoting Wisconsin capital gain deferral by providing financial relief and stimulating local economic growth.

Purpose and Benefits of the Wisconsin Schedule CG Income Tax Deferral Form

The primary purpose of the Wisconsin tax deferral form is to facilitate the deferral of capital gains taxes. Utilizing this form offers several advantages, such as enhancing personal financial planning and encouraging reinvestment in the community. By enabling taxpayers to defer the taxes on their long-term capital gains, it supports local businesses and contributes to the state’s economic development.

Individuals who have sold assets and wish to defer capital gains by reinvesting in qualified Wisconsin businesses are eligible to use the Wisconsin Schedule CG Income Tax Deferral Form.
The Wisconsin Schedule CG Income Tax Deferral Form must be submitted along with your Wisconsin income tax return for the taxable year in which the deferral is claimed. Ensure you check the specific state deadlines.
You can submit the Wisconsin Schedule CG Income Tax Deferral Form by attaching it to your Wisconsin income tax return when filing. Alternatively, use pdfFiller's submission features if available.
When filing the Wisconsin Schedule CG form, you should provide documentation related to the sale of the asset as well as proof of the investment in a qualified Wisconsin business.
Common mistakes include not providing complete information regarding the sold asset, failing to attach the form to the income tax return, and submitting after the deadline without prior tax deferral registration.
Processing times vary, but generally, states aim to process income tax returns within a few weeks. Check Wisconsin's Department of Revenue website for updates on processing times.
If you've already submitted your Wisconsin Schedule CG form and need to make corrections, you may need to file an amended tax return. Consult Wisconsin's tax guidelines for procedures on making amendments.
